Banking Turmoil Heightens Concerns for Commercial Real Estate Investors

Bank investors are increasingly concerned about the risks associated with commercial property, as the pandemic has led to a rise in vacancies and a drop in rents. With many businesses struggling to pay rent, banks are facing the possibility of defaults on loans. As a result, investors are leveraging market expertise to assess the risks and potential impact on their portfolios.
